How Contaminants Show Up in Your Home

Pharmaceuticals can find their way into your household water primarily through wastewater treatment systems and runoff. Household waste may include discarded medications, while everyday activities such as bathing or laundering can wash minute residues into the plumbing system. Microplastics, on the other hand, originate from a variety of sources, including the breakdown of larger plastic products and synthetic fibers from clothing. Once these particles enter the water stream, they can cling to organic matter and travel through the pipes into your home.

How Reverse Osmosis Can Help

One of the most effective ways to tackle pharmaceuticals and microplastics in your water is through reverse osmosis (RO) filtration systems. These systems utilize a semi-permeable membrane to remove a wide variety of contaminants—including those as small as ions and molecules—ensuring that only clean water passes through. The RO process offers a multi-stage filtration approach, often including sediment filters and activated carbon pre-filters that provide additional layers of protection.

Maintenance and Care for Your System

To keep your reverse osmosis system functioning optimally, regular maintenance is crucial. Typically, pre-filters should be replaced every six months, while the RO membrane may last between 2 to 5 years, depending on usage and water quality. Some systems also feature additional filters that may need to be replaced at varying intervals. Keeping a maintenance schedule can help prolong the life of your system and ensure your water remains clean and safe to drink.

Understanding the Technology Behind Reverse Osmosis

Reverse osmosis (RO) is a cutting-edge technology that leverages a semi-permeable membrane to purify water. The process involves applying pressure to the water on one side of the membrane, forcing it through the tiny pores while leaving contaminants behind. This method effectively removes a wide range of contaminants, from salts and heavy metals to bacteria and viruses.

Key Components of a Reverse Osmosis System

  • Pre-Filters: These filters remove larger particles and sediment, protecting the RO membrane from damage.
  • RO Membrane: The heart of the system, this membrane allows only water molecules to pass through while blocking contaminants.
  • Post-Filters: These filters polish the water before it reaches the faucet, ensuring optimal taste and quality.
  • Storage Tank: This tank stores the filtered water, allowing for immediate access when needed.

The Environmental Impact of RO Systems

While reverse osmosis systems are effective for water filtration, they do have an environmental footprint. The process typically produces waste water, often referred to as brine, which contains the contaminants removed from the treated water. This waste needs to be handled appropriately to minimize environmental harm. Some modern systems have been designed to reduce water wastage, improving their sustainability profile.
